The Wolfwhoop WT05 is an ultralight 3.4-gram FPV camera and transmitter combo designed primarily for racing drones and DIY projects. Operating on a 5.8GHz frequency with 25mW power, it offers excellent signal clarity via a dipole brass antenna. Powered by a single-cell (1S) LiPo battery, it is very easy to install due to button controls instead of switches for channel selection. This minimalistic unit is perfect for custom drone builders wanting to equip micro drones within sub-250g limits with competitive-quality video transmission.

Buying Guide for Sub 250g FPV Drones

When selecting a sub 250g FPV drone, there are key factors to consider ensuring you get the best fit for your needs:

  • Weight and Portability: Drones under 250 grams benefit from easier legal compliance and better portability. Foldable designs enhance convenience for travel and storage.
  • Camera Quality: Look for drones with at least 720P FPV cameras for decent image clarity. Advanced models offer 1080P HD with adjustable lenses allowing versatile shot angles.
  • Flight Stability Features: Altitude hold, optical flow positioning, GPS, or barometer sensors improve flight stability and make drones easier to control, especially for beginners.
  • Battery Life and Spare Batteries: Longer flight times reduce interruptions. Some models include multiple batteries for extended flying sessions.
  • Control Methods: Consider drones that support smartphone apps, dedicated controllers, and even advanced controls like gravity or gesture recognition for enhanced flying fun.
  • Durability and Accessories: Protective propeller guards and carrying cases add value and safety. Brushless motors offer better durability and quieter operation compared to brushed motors.
  • Additional FPV Gear Compatibility: Some drones pair well with FPV goggles or external cameras for immersive flight or enhanced DIY customization.

By comparing these features across different models, you can select a sub 250g FPV drone tailored to your experience level and intended use, from casual photography to competitive racing or creative video capture.
